WebMay 6, 2024 · Avimelech — This Hebrew name means “my father is the king.”. David — David was the beloved second king of the Kingdom of Israel. Elimelech — This Hebrew name means “God is the king.”. Hillel — Hillel means “praised” in Hebrew. Hillel was a Nasi, or a prince of the Sanhedrin, the Jewish rabbinical court of ancient times. The seventh letter of the alef-beis is zayin. Its design is the form of a sword. The top of the zayin is the handle, and the vertical leg is the blade.
